数控编程m50g0c0什么意思
-
M50 G0 C0是数控编程中常见的指令,它代表着一系列的操作和功能。下面我将为您详细解释其含义。
首先,M50代表着一种机床功能,具体功能取决于不同的机床厂商和型号。通常情况下,M50指令用于启动或停止某种特殊功能,如自动润滑系统、冷却系统、刀具测量等。所以,M50指令的具体含义需要根据机床的说明书或相关文档来确定。
接下来是G0指令,它是数控编程中的一种快速定位指令。G0指令用于快速移动刀具或工作台到目标位置,以提高加工效率。在G0指令中,可以指定多个坐标轴的移动速度和目标位置。例如,G0 X100 Y200 Z50表示将刀具或工作台在X轴上移动到100的位置,Y轴上移动到200的位置,Z轴上移动到50的位置。
最后是C0指令,它是数控编程中的一个旋转指令。C0指令用于控制旋转轴的位置或速度。旋转轴通常用于控制工作台的转动,以实现复杂的加工操作。C0指令中,可以指定旋转轴的目标位置或速度。
综上所述,M50 G0 C0指令在数控编程中代表着一种启动特殊功能、快速定位和旋转控制的操作。具体的含义需要根据机床的说明来确定。
1年前 -
数控编程中的"M50G0C0"是一种指令代码,它有以下含义:
-
"M50":表示启动或停止机床上的辅助功能。具体功能可以根据不同的机床和控制系统而有所不同。常见的辅助功能包括冷却液泵、刀具变速器等。在这种情况下,M50可能表示启动或停止某个辅助功能。
-
"G0":表示快速移动模式。G0指令用于在切削轴上以最快速度移动。切削轴可以是X轴、Y轴或Z轴,具体取决于机床的配置。快速移动是在不进行切削的情况下,迅速将工具移动到下一个位置。
-
"C0":表示取消循环。C0指令用于取消当前正在进行的循环操作。循环操作通常用于重复性的任务,例如孔加工、螺纹加工等。通过使用C0指令,可以在循环过程中取消或终止操作。
总结起来,"M50G0C0"的意思是启动或停止某个辅助功能,并在快速移动模式下取消当前的循环操作。需要注意的是,具体的含义可能会根据不同的机床和控制系统而有所不同,因此在实际应用中应该参考相应的机床和控制系统的编程手册。
1年前 -
-
数控编程是指使用计算机编写程序来控制数控机床进行加工操作的过程。M50、G0和C0是数控编程中的常用指令,下面我将分别介绍它们的含义和使用方法。
- M50指令:
M50指令用于设置加工程序的结束条件。当程序执行到M50指令时,数控机床将停止加工并执行程序结束后的其他操作。M50指令通常用于程序结束时的停止、冷却、报警等操作。
使用方法:在数控编程中,可以在需要结束程序的位置添加M50指令。例如,可以在加工完最后一个工件后,添加M50指令来结束程序。
- G0指令:
G0指令用于实现快速定位移动。它可以使数控机床在工件和刀具之间快速移动,而不进行切削加工。G0指令通常用于工件之间的空程移动、刀具的快速定位等操作。
使用方法:在数控编程中,可以使用G0指令来指定快速定位移动的目标位置。例如,可以使用G0 X100 Y100 Z50来使机床快速移动到坐标位置(100,100,50)。
- C0指令:
C0指令用于实现主轴的停止。当程序执行到C0指令时,数控机床的主轴将停止旋转。C0指令通常用于需要停止主轴的工艺操作,如换刀、测量等。
使用方法:在数控编程中,可以在需要停止主轴的位置添加C0指令。例如,可以在进行完一次切削后,添加C0指令来停止主轴。
综上所述,M50指令用于设置加工程序的结束条件,G0指令用于实现快速定位移动,C0指令用于停止主轴旋转。这些指令在数控编程中起到了重要的作用,帮助实现精确的加工操作。
1年前 - M50指令: